And we're looking for the best people to be part of it.Join a team of experts and progressive thinkersWe have an exciting opportunity for an enthusiastic, proactive and highly organised HR Advisor to join us, on a full time and permanent basis. This is a fantastic time to join Bevan Brittan's HR team. The business is growing and there will be plenty of opportunity to make a difference for someone who is flexible, keen to learn, support and work collaboratively with colleagues across the entire employee life cycle.The role will report to our Senior HR Business Partner (SHRBP) and will be based in our Bristol office. We work in a hybrid way across the firm and, in line with the needs of the role, can offer a high level of flexibility in terms of how you want to split your working week.The roleResponsibilities:
- Work closely with the HR team to provide a high quality, proactive and solutions-focussed generalist HR service to the firm.
- Inputting data onto the firm's HR database (AdvancedHR).
- Producing ad-hoc data reports from the HR database as required.
- Maintaining an efficient, accurate electronic filing and archiving system in compliance with GDPR.
- Updating the firm's intranet and website.
- Coach, support and challenge managers in the application of HR policies and procedures, providing advice and guidance on a range of HR issues to drive best practice.
- Supporting and advising managers on a wide variety of HR and employee relations matters in a way that builds management capability. Acting as their first point of contact and demonstrating excellent knowledge of their teams.
- Developing strong and trusted relationships with managers to effectively support their departments.
- Together with more senior members of the HR team, identify and implement process improvements.
- Actively monitoring and analysing attendance, and coaching managers to manage attendance, including Occupational Health referrals. Identifying cases of potential concern with the team and managers.
- Managing and assisting with HR processes such as disciplinary and capability, providing appropriate support and advice and escalating to the wider HR team where necessary.
- Holding maternity meetings and managing maternity checklists. Supporting managers and the HR team on both strategic and cyclical projects. These include but are not limited to the performance review and pay review processes and implementation of a new HR system.
- Carrying out regular HR inductions and exit interviews.
- Assisting with queries that are sent to our HR inbox.
- Management of IT systems we use to support process across the firm such as business continuity (Everbridge). Full training on these will be provided.
- Working with others in the HR team to maintain systems and processes in line with best practice and employment law changes.
- Assist in project work for the Responsible Business Programme, which encompasses Equality, Diversity & Inclusion, Wellbeing, Community Engagement and Environmental Sustainability.
CIPD qualified (or have equivalent experience) with experience of operating within a HR team, ideally gained within a professional services environment or similar large complex organisation - Ability to build relationships across all levels of the business
- Experience of advising on core HR processes e.g. performance management, absence related queries
- Excellent planning, organisation and administration skills, able to prioritise and manage multiple and sometimes conflicting priorities
- High degree of accuracy and attention to detail
- Team focused with a desire to work collaboratively to achieve shared goals and improve processes
